As hard as the plugs are to change, buy the ones that will last the longest and work properly. If your car is stock, go with the factory issue platinum plug (AC 49-106). They are a little pricey but they will go for 100K without any problems. While you are under there, change the plug wires also, and again go with the best, unless you are a masochist.
